  • Receiving inspection logA delivery of 32 GPU servers checked before signing: serials against the shipping notice, triggered damage indicators recorded and photographed, a mismatched unit held, and every server unboxed and inspected under ESD control.
  • Burn-in dispositionA 24-hour burn-in on 32 servers read and acted on: a memory fault isolated with a swap test, a coolant leak made safe, a firmware mismatch corrected, and a clear list of what goes forward.
  • Rack and power planA deployment plan checked against rack power and redundancy: the load per rack, the one-feed limit the contract implies, the resulting servers per rack and racks needed, and who must agree the change.
  • Acceptance reportA customer handover that says exactly what is ready: 31 nodes accepted with evidence, one pending with its reason and time, parts replaced and returned, labels corrected and the rack layout explained.

Who this course is for

Anyone aiming to become a server hardware technician, including career changers with no background in it yet. This is the entry rung of a realistic ladder:

entry
Server Hardware Technician

Builds, tests and hands over servers, including GPU systems: inspects deliveries, runs and reads burn-in, isolates faults and returns parts, and checks racks against power and redundancy.

Receiving inspectionBurn-in and diagnosticsFault isolation and RMARack power checks
mid
Senior Hardware Technician / Deployment Lead

Leads cluster builds and sets the test and acceptance standards other technicians follow, and handles escalations with hardware vendors.

Leading cluster buildsTest standardsVendor escalationTraining technicians
senior
Data Centre Operations Manager

Runs data centre operations for a site: capacity, deployments, the technician team and customer commitments.

Capacity planningTeam leadershipCustomer acceptanceSite operations
